The code you found was a PUK which unblocks your sim, not an unlocking code to release network locks.
If you didn't get asked for an unlock code with the Three sim, the chances are that the phone isn't locked anyway.
Unfortunately a giffgaff agent will have to assist you with your number transfer.

PS. Make sure you reboot your phone after the transfer has started to help reconnection to the network.
